Submission #371131
Source Code Expand
import java.io.BufferedReader; import java.io.IOException; import java.io.InputStream; import java.io.InputStreamReader; import java.math.BigDecimal; import java.util.ArrayList; import java.util.Arrays; import java.util.HashMap; import java.util.HashSet; import java.util.LinkedHashSet; import java.util.LinkedList; import java.util.Map.Entry; import java.util.PriorityQueue; import java.util.Scanner; import java.util.Set; import java.util.StringTokenizer; import java.util.regex.Matcher; import java.util.regex.Pattern; public class Main { public static void main(String[] args) throws IOException { Scanner sc = new Scanner(System.in); ArrayList<String> inputs = new ArrayList<String>(); while(sc.hasNext()){ inputs.add(sc.next()); } while(true){ boolean updated = false; for(int i = 2; i < inputs.size(); i++){ String pp = inputs.get(i - 2); String pc = inputs.get(i - 1); String cc = inputs.get(i); if(pp.equals("not") && pc.equals("not") && !cc.equals("not")){ inputs.remove(i - 1); inputs.remove(i - 2); updated = true; break; } } if(!updated){ break; } } for(int i = 0; i < inputs.size(); i++){ if(i != 0){ System.out.print(" ");} System.out.print(inputs.get(i)); } System.out.println(); } }
Submission Info
Submission Time | |
---|---|
Task | A - 二重否定除去法則 |
User | mondatto |
Language | Java (OpenJDK 1.7.0) |
Score | 100 |
Code Size | 1391 Byte |
Status | AC |
Exec Time | 496 ms |
Memory | 26184 KB |
Judge Result
Set Name | All | ||
---|---|---|---|
Score / Max Score | 100 / 100 | ||
Status |
|
Set Name | Test Cases |
---|---|
All | scrambled_00.txt, scrambled_01.txt, scrambled_02.txt, scrambled_03.txt, scrambled_04.txt, scrambled_05.txt, scrambled_06.txt, scrambled_07.txt, scrambled_08.txt, scrambled_09.txt, scrambled_10.txt, scrambled_11.txt, scrambled_12.txt, scrambled_13.txt, scrambled_14.txt, scrambled_15.txt, scrambled_16.txt, scrambled_17.txt, scrambled_18.txt |
Case Name | Status | Exec Time | Memory |
---|---|---|---|
scrambled_00.txt | AC | 371 ms | 23604 KB |
scrambled_01.txt | AC | 375 ms | 23564 KB |
scrambled_02.txt | AC | 374 ms | 23476 KB |
scrambled_03.txt | AC | 366 ms | 23544 KB |
scrambled_04.txt | AC | 393 ms | 23508 KB |
scrambled_05.txt | AC | 461 ms | 25984 KB |
scrambled_06.txt | AC | 496 ms | 26052 KB |
scrambled_07.txt | AC | 466 ms | 26184 KB |
scrambled_08.txt | AC | 464 ms | 26096 KB |
scrambled_09.txt | AC | 417 ms | 25168 KB |
scrambled_10.txt | AC | 427 ms | 26152 KB |
scrambled_11.txt | AC | 425 ms | 25808 KB |
scrambled_12.txt | AC | 427 ms | 25564 KB |
scrambled_13.txt | AC | 433 ms | 25680 KB |
scrambled_14.txt | AC | 448 ms | 25596 KB |
scrambled_15.txt | AC | 441 ms | 25500 KB |
scrambled_16.txt | AC | 447 ms | 25676 KB |
scrambled_17.txt | AC | 441 ms | 25528 KB |
scrambled_18.txt | AC | 444 ms | 25700 KB |